Points of Interest in Isandor

Mok'gram - A volcano at the heart of Isandor that has the power to destroy Tears of Esk


The Great Plains - Grassland in Isandor, populated by tribes of warring Orcish Warlords and violent centaurs


Bogmire - A giant swamp in Isandor bordered by the Sufros Jungle


Sufros Jungle - Cloying, choking vines and suffocating undergrowth form the jungle that the Orcish capital is built in


Dread Wastes - Hostile desert with one muddy, almost-dry river streaking through its center


Terenar Woods - This northern forest used to belong to the Sun Elves, but has been secured by the Orcish Warlords. The elves would like to reclaim them, but their efforts have proven futile so far

Points of Interest in Hellan

The Dark Forest - Just south of the Sun Elf capital, Vestia, lies the Dark Forest. Sun Elves banish lawbreaking citizens to these woods which are filled with monsters


Forest of Thrain - The humans were allotted this forest by the Sun Elves to use as a resource to build their capital. It is about half the size it once was, in the process of being regrown


Mountains of Thrain - The Dwarves ceded this less-frigid area of their mountains to the humans so that the humans could access its spring water and minerals to build their society


Snowfell Mountains - The coldest place in Ilisara. The Dwarves call these mountains their home


Winterheart - The Dark Elf capital. Beneath it lies the Dark Dwarf capital


Redleaf Woods - Wood Elf territory


Hidden Valley - Halfling territory


Redleaf Thicket - Inhabited by Dwarves and humans


The Forgotten Woods - Secretly, Sun Elves use the fairy rings in these woods to travel between the Dark Forest and Forgotten Woods. The Sun Elves have used this to move troops to the southern area of Ilisara, though it is dangerous as both forests are filled with monsters

Other Points of Interest

The Veil - A mystical, ever-present mist (think Bermuda Triangle) in the center of the inland ocean. It is said to be the deathplace of Esk. The Veil is highly volatile and highly magical; most people avoid it. The Veil is a place where Ilisara bleeds into other worlds. Sometimes denizens of other worlds penetrate the Veil and appear in Ilisara.

Towns and Settlements

Aramfel - A small wood elf village just inside the Redleaf Woods.

Hearthglen - A human/dwarven town famous for its mead.

Riverbook - A town with a library, blacksmith, market, inn, and leatherworker/tailor services. Most of Thornwall's inhabitants moved here after Thornwall burnt down.

Thornwall - Jard's hometown. A human town that was destroyed in a mysterious fire. It's burnt ruins are still intact.
